04. June 2001. Report
from “Eurocamp ‘01” (Prišćapac
- 25.05 untill 01.06.2001.)
After particepating for two years on international camp on
Balaton lake, this year High school Blato has taken over the
organisation of Eurocamp. This year the camp was in shorter form because
teachers and students from Germany and Luxemburg were unable to come. 40
students accompanied with two teacher came from Eotvos Joszef Gimnasium
from Budapest, Hungary to Pri{}apac.

During April and May students were
preparing for paricipating in different workshops thet were held there:
Our school organized 3 workshops: - Biocenosis of Adriatic sea - that was prepared and guided by dipl.inž.. Dubravka Cetinić with the help from Ivan Pirović, Ante Bačić Ana Mašković, Almir Arnautović and Marin Žanetić. - Mediterenien Flora - that was prepared and guided by prof. Marela Donjerković with a help from Antonela Petković, Danijela Damjanović, Mileva Milat, Frano Žaknić - Renewable energy - that was prepared and guided by prof. Ivana Biško with a help from Kristina Baltić, Marija Cetinić, Bojana Oreb. - Hungarian profesor guided workshop “Visual Art” in which Maja Šeparović and Jasmina Arnautović participated. Preparations were made by specialy organized lesons with modern approach with different sites for work, methods and forms of work. They were interdisciplinar through most of school subjects especialy English, German, Chemistry, Biology, Phisics, Art. Soon after they arrived in the afternoon students were accomodated - together Hungarian and Croatian students so in the begining intensive comunication sterted. Students from Hungary were divided in 4 workshops, 10 in each group.

On the last evening in eurocamp all the workshops presented their
work in the presence of the headmaster of the High School Blato.
Presentetion was very succsesfull and it is agreed that the camp will
continue next year with the same workshops and school participants again
on Prišćapac,
Croatia. As a part of this school project High school Blato associated with County Blato, Drogstore Blato, Radež d. d., Ambulance “Ante Franulović” Vela Luka, “Vodovod” Blato.
